The firm is located at 201 W. Indian School Road in the recently renovated Valley National Bank building. This building, which is a mid-century modern classic, was recently presented an Award of Merit by the Valley Forward Organization in the category of “Building and Structures: Historic Preservation.” If you would like to tour the building, please stop by and visit Paul and Tom. Paul Hoskin Joins Board at Valley Forward

Hoskin Ryan is proud to announce that Founder Paul W.R. Hoskin, P.E., has taken a position on the Valley Forward Association's Board of Directors.

Valley Forward is comprised of local business and civic leaders working together "to promote cooperative efforts to improve the environment and livability of Valley communities."

Green Building Expo

October 5-6, 2007 | Scottsdale Center for the Performing Arts & Civic Center Congratulations to the Scottsdale Green Building Expo for the success of the 10th Annual Green Building Expo. Hoskin•Ryan proudly sponsored the two-day event and actively participated on the Green Building Expo Planning Committee. Hosted by the cities of Phoenix, Scottsdale and Tempe, this event attracts professionals in the A/E/C industry as well as the general public. We commend the dedicated city employees and volunteers who organize the expo each year.  SPECIAL RECOGNITION: This year was a particular success for the members of the Green Building Expo Planning Committee, who received the highly-coveted, Crescordia Award at Valley Forward’s Annual Environmental Excellence Awards Dinner.
